虚拟机模拟云服务器配置,本地化实践与未来趋势
虚拟机技术通过模拟云服务器环境,为本地化开发测试提供了灵活高效的解决方案,本文探讨了虚拟化平台在资源隔离、网络配置和存储管理中的实践应用,分析其在成本控制、快速部署和系统兼容性方面的优势,同时指出,随着容器化和边缘计算的发展,虚拟机与云原生技术的融合将成为未来趋势,推动混合云架构的优化与智能化运维演进。
在数字化转型加速的今天,企业对灵活、可扩展的IT架构需求持续增长,虚拟机技术作为云服务器配置的基石,正在重塑传统IT资源管理方式,通过本地虚拟化环境模拟云端服务器,开发者和运维人员能够构建低成本、高效率的测试平台,这种技术组合正在成为现代IT基础设施的重要组成部分。
虚拟化技术与云服务器的协同进化 虚拟机技术通过抽象物理硬件资源,为操作系统和应用程序提供独立的运行环境,当这项技术与云服务器架构结合时,形成了独特的混合优势,行业数据显示,超过70%的开发团队采用虚拟化方案进行预生产环境测试,这种模式既保留了云服务器的弹性特性,又具备本地部署的可控性。
在配置过程中,虚拟化平台扮演着关键角色,主流方案支持动态资源分配功能,用户可根据实际需求调整CPU核心数、内存容量和存储空间,这种灵活性使得开发人员能够在同一台物理设备上模拟不同规模的云服务器集群,有效降低硬件采购成本,单台高性能服务器可同时运行多个虚拟机实例,每个实例模拟独立的云服务器节点。
构建虚拟化云服务器的实践路径
-
环境准备阶段 选择合适的虚拟化平台是首要任务,当前市场提供的解决方案均具备完善的API接口,支持自动化脚本配置,建议优先考虑支持多操作系统兼容的平台,这能确保测试环境与生产环境保持一致,硬件方面,至少需要8核CPU、32GB内存和1TB SSD存储的配置,以满足基础测试需求。
-
网络架构设计 虚拟网络配置需要特别注意拓扑结构的合理性,通过设置虚拟交换机和子网划分,可以模拟真实的云服务器网络环境,建议采用NAT模式与桥接模式结合的方式,既保证外部访问能力,又能维持内部网络的隔离性,对于需要高并发测试的场景,可配置软件定义网络(SDN)方案。
-
安全策略实施 在模拟环境中,安全防护同样重要,主流虚拟化平台均提供虚拟防火墙功能,支持基于IP和端口的访问控制,建议在配置时启用双因素认证,并定期更新虚拟机镜像,通过快照功能保存不同安全状态,可快速回滚到已知安全版本。
典型应用场景分析
-
开发测试环境搭建 虚拟化云服务器配置在持续集成/持续交付(CI/CD)流程中发挥着重要作用,开发团队可以快速创建与生产环境一致的测试环境,每个开发分支对应独立的虚拟机实例,这种模式显著提升了测试效率,某开源项目统计显示,采用虚拟化测试后,环境准备时间缩短了65%。
-
教育与培训领域 在IT教育场景中,虚拟化技术解决了硬件资源不足的难题,通过预配置的云服务器镜像,学员可随时进行操作实践,某知名高校的云计算课程采用此方案后,学生实操时间从每周2小时提升至10小时,知识掌握度明显提高。
-
企业私有云部署 中小企业通过虚拟化技术构建私有云平台,既满足数据安全需求,又获得云服务的管理优势,某制造企业案例显示,采用虚拟化方案后,IT资源利用率从30%提升至80%,年度运维成本降低40%。
技术挑战与解决方案 资源隔离性是虚拟化云服务器配置面临的核心挑战,当多个虚拟机共享物理资源时,可能出现性能争抢现象,解决方案包括:
- 实施资源配额管理,设置CPU和内存使用上限
- 采用容器化技术作为补充,实现更细粒度的资源控制
- 部署性能监控系统,实时跟踪资源使用情况
网络延迟问题同样值得关注,通过优化虚拟交换机配置、启用硬件辅助虚拟化技术,可将网络延迟控制在可接受范围内,某测试数据显示,优化后的虚拟网络性能可达到物理网络的90%以上。
未来发展趋势展望 随着边缘计算的兴起,虚拟化云服务器配置正在向轻量化方向发展,新型虚拟化方案支持在低功耗设备上运行,这对物联网应用测试具有重要意义,AI算力需求的激增推动了GPU虚拟化技术的成熟,开发者现在可以在虚拟环境中配置专用的图形处理单元。
行业专家指出,未来的虚拟化平台将更注重与云原生技术的融合,通过集成Kubernetes等编排工具,虚拟机模拟环境将支持微服务架构的测试需求,某技术白皮书预测,到2025年,80%的虚拟化平台将内置云原生支持功能。
实践建议与注意事项
-
资源规划原则 遵循"最小化初始配置,动态扩展"的原则,建议从2核4GB内存的基准配置开始,根据实际负载逐步增加资源,过度配置可能导致性能下降,而配置不足则影响测试准确性。
-
系统优化技巧 定期清理无用快照,避免磁盘空间浪费,启用虚拟机监控模式(VMM)的性能统计功能,分析资源瓶颈,对于数据库等高IO需求应用,建议使用SSD存储并配置RAID阵列。
-
版本管理策略 建立完善的镜像版本管理体系,每个重要配置变更都应生成新的快照,并标注清晰的版本号,建议使用Git等版本控制工具管理配置脚本,确保变更可追溯。
虚拟机模拟云服务器配置技术正在经历持续创新,其应用场景不断拓展,从开发测试到生产预演,从教育培训到私有云部署,这项技术为各类组织提供了灵活的解决方案,随着硬件性能的提升和虚拟化技术的演进,未来将出现更多创新应用模式,掌握这项技术,不仅能够提升IT资源利用率,更能为数字化转型提供可靠的技术支撑。